Transaction 13686124996aa94309088327e7afb6ae945ef1043ee3897c9ccefae9f4eb3f82
1 Input
1 Output
-
13686124996aa94309088327e7afb6ae945ef1043ee3897c9ccefae9f4eb3f82:0
- value
- 1143265
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 93c80b79469d9512b3005a77ba5d45387aab3575 OP_EQUAL
- address
- 3FAQu6nUM3YM3hm4qZgFp6nRmxTRAM9unK